How to calculate EOR cost
An employer of record estimate should combine the employee's compensation with location-specific employer obligations and the provider's service charges.
Total EOR employment cost = Employee compensation + employer costs + EOR service fees Annualize compensation
Convert hourly, monthly or yearly pay to annual base salary, then include expected bonuses.
Add local employer costs
Include payroll taxes, social contributions, insurance, benefits and other required employment expenses.
Add EOR provider fees
Include monthly service charges, one-time onboarding costs and any percentage-based administration or FX fee.

Add annual base pay, bonuses, employer taxes, social contributions, benefits, other employment expenses and all EOR fees. Then divide that total by annual working hours. This produces a fully loaded hourly figure for an EOR employee or a comparable W-2-style employment scenario, instead of showing salary alone.

An EOR becomes the legal employer and manages employment compliance where your company may not have a local entity. A payroll and HR platform such as Gusto is generally used when an existing entity already employs the worker. Compare the calculator's full EOR total with the combined cost of payroll software, entity setup, compliance support and internal administration for your specific hiring location.
